Operating System
The software that manages all hardware and other software on a computer, allowing it to perform basic functions and run applications.
Start Menu
A graphical user interface element that provides a centralized place for accessing applications, files, and settings on a computer.
File Name
The designated name given to a file, used to uniquely identify it within a file system.
Executable File
A type of computer file that, when opened, runs or executes a set of instructions contained within it, typically to run a program or application.
